Top Five Places to Visit
Hammonasset Beach State Park - This state park in Madison, CT is an idyllic place to spend a day. With two miles of beach and plenty of hiking trails, it's a perfect spot for nature lovers and beach-goers alike.
Lyman Orchards - This family-owned orchard has been in operation for over 275 years and is a destination not to be missed. In addition to pick-your-own fruit, you can also play a round of golf or enjoy a meal at the Apple Barrel Market.
Wadsworth Mansion - This historic mansion in Middletown, CT is a stunning example of Beaux-Arts architecture. It's now used as a wedding venue and event space but is open to the public for tours on select days.
Guilford Green - This charming town green is a great spot to stretch your legs and grab a bite to eat. There are several restaurants and cafes surrounding the green, as well as adorable shops selling everything from handmade soap to vintage clothing.
Lamentation Mountain State Park - If you're looking for a hiking adventure, this state park has several trails that lead to breathtaking views of the Connecticut River Valley. Be sure to bring your camera and plenty of water!
